PM Role

Convoy PM Role

Convoy Product Managers are the strategic minds behind our digital freight solutions, responsible for identifying market opportunities, defining product vision, and executing on roadmaps that deliver value to shippers and carriers alike.

Key responsibilities of a Convoy PM include:

  • Conducting market research to identify pain points in the freight industry
  • Collaborating with engineering and design teams to develop innovative solutions
  • Defining and tracking key performance indicators (KPIs) for product success
  • Managing the product lifecycle from conception to launch and beyond
  • Engaging with customers to gather feedback and iterate on features

Real examples from Convoy's products:

  • Automated Reloads: PMs led the development of this feature, which uses AI to bundle multiple shipments, reducing empty miles by up to 45%.
  • Dynamic Pricing Engine: Our PMs spearheaded the creation of a real-time pricing model that adjusts rates based on market conditions, improving carrier earnings and shipper costs.

Interview Process Breakdown

Convoy's PM interview process is designed to thoroughly assess candidates' product sense, execution skills, and strategic thinking. Here's a breakdown of what to expect:

graph LR A[Application] --> B[Phone Screen] B --> C[Product Interviews] C --> D[Final Rounds] D --> E[Offer]

Timeline Expectations:

  • Application to Phone Screen: 1-2 weeks
  • Phone Screen to Product Interviews: 1-2 weeks
  • Product Interviews to Final Rounds: 1 week
  • Final Rounds to Offer: 1-2 weeks

Round-by-Round Breakdown:

  • Initial Application and Screening:

  • Resume review by HR
  • 30-minute phone screen with a recruiter
  • Product Interviews:

  • Product Sense: Assess your ability to design products and improve existing ones.

  • Product Execution: Evaluate how you measure success and analyze product performance.

  • Product Strategy: Test your ability to develop and execute product strategies.

  • Final Rounds:

  • Leadership interview with a senior product executive
  • Cross-functional panel with engineering and design leads
Interview Round Duration Focus Areas
Phone Screen 30 min Background, motivation, basic product knowledge
Product Sense 45 min Product design, user experience, problem-solving
Product Execution 45 min Metrics definition, A/B testing, prioritization
Product Strategy 45 min Market analysis, product roadmap, go-to-market
Leadership 30 min Vision alignment, cultural fit, leadership potential
Cross-functional 45 min Collaboration skills, technical understanding

Product Manager Compensation & Levels at Convoy

Convoy's PM career ladder and compensation structure are designed to attract and retain top talent in the competitive tech industry. Here's an overview based on data from level.fyi and internal insights:

Level Title Total Compensation Range
L3 Associate Product Manager $120,000 - $150,000
L4 Product Manager $150,000 - $200,000
L5 Senior Product Manager $200,000 - $280,000
L6 Principal Product Manager $280,000 - $400,000
L7 Director of Product $400,000 - $600,000

Note that these ranges include base salary, bonuses, and equity grants. Actual compensation may vary based on experience, performance, and market conditions.

FAQs

How technical do I need to be for a PM role at Convoy?

While you don't need to code, a strong technical background is crucial. You should be comfortable discussing machine learning concepts, data analysis techniques, and API integrations. Familiarity with logistics tech stacks is a plus.

What sets Convoy's PM interview process apart from other tech companies?

Convoy places a heavy emphasis on industry knowledge and the ability to solve real-world logistics problems. Expect cases that dive deep into freight network optimization and carrier/shipper pain points.

How important is prior experience in the logistics or transportation industry?

While not strictly required, industry experience is highly valued. If you lack direct experience, demonstrate how your skills from other domains can transfer to solving logistics challenges.

Can you describe the typical day of a PM at Convoy?

PMs at Convoy often start their day with data reviews, followed by cross-functional meetings with engineering and design teams. Afternoons might involve customer calls, product strategy sessions, or deep dives into feature performance metrics.

What growth opportunities are available for PMs at Convoy?

Convoy offers clear paths for advancement, from individual contributor roles to leadership positions. PMs can grow vertically within product or explore horizontal moves into strategy or operations roles as the company expands.
